Akan of Highvale (? AC – 424 AC) was a male Minotaur who was a regional lord of the Imperial League. He was not a nobleman by birth, but had somehow worked his way into the inner circle and been bestowed with the title of count. It was suspected in many circles that he was blackmailing Ambeoutin XII, Emperor of the Imperial League, which is how he rose to power. His symbol was of a black star on a blue field. With the death of the emperor in 424 AC, Akan made a bid for the throne, attempting to win over many of the other regional lords. With the death of one of his rivals, Shold Ar-Torath, at the hands of his other rival, Rekhaz An-Thurn, Akan secured his support further. He travelled to Vinlans to gain enough support to make a direct claim on the throne, however he was cut down by Rekhaz, as the other contender wished to make a similar claim. References
